Tata Harrier EV Bookings Open Today for Rs. 21,000

Tata Harrier EV Bookings – Tata Motors has officially opened bookings for its flagship electric SUV — the Harrier EV. Customers can reserve the vehicle by paying a token amount of ₹21,000, with deliveries expected to follow soon. The Harrier EV is priced between ₹21.49 lakh and ₹30.23 lakh (introductory, ex-showroom), making it Tata’s most premium electric offering to date and also its first-ever AWD electric SUV.

Design

Visually, the Harrier EV carries over the robust proportions of the diesel Harrier, with a few EV-specific enhancements. These include a blanked-out front grille, silver vertical accents on the front and rear skid plates, and “.ev” badging on the doors. The side profile retains its strong stance, now complemented by aerodynamic 19-inch alloy wheels. At the rear, the SUV features connected LED tail lamps and a sportier bumper design.

Interior

Inside the cabin, the Harrier EV brings a white and grey theme, similar to that seen in the Nexon EV and Curvv EV, which adds to the cabin’s airy and premium feel. The most noticeable upgrade is the Samsung-sourced 14.5-inch QLED touchscreen, paired with a 10.25-inch digital instrument cluster. Other highlights include a rotary terrain mode dial, wireless phone charger, twin cup holders, and premium grey leatherette upholstery.

Features

The Harrier EV offers an expansive features list, including:

  • Powered & ventilated front seats
  • Panoramic sunroof
  • Dual-zone climate control with rear AC vents
  • 10-speaker JBL audio system with Dolby Atmos
  • Boss mode for front passenger seat
  • Vehicle-to-Load (V2L) and Vehicle-to-Vehicle (V2V) charging
  • 360-degree camera with transparent mode
  • Boost mode and terrain-specific drive modes like rock crawl and mud ruts

These tech-forward and comfort-oriented features aim to place the Harrier EV a notch above other electric SUVs in its class.

Variants

The Tata Harrier EV is available in six variants:

  • Adventure 65
  • Adventure S 65
  • Fearless+ 65
  • Fearless+ 75
  • Empowered 75 (RWD)
  • Empowered QWD 75 (AWD)

The top-spec AWD variant is available in a Stealth Edition, finished in matte black.

Powertrain Options

Battery PackNo. of MotorsPowerTorqueDrivetrainRange (MIDC)
65 kWh1238 PS315 NmRWD538 km
75 kWh1238 PS315 NmRWD627 km
75 kWh2394 PS504 NmAWD622 km

The AWD setup not only brings dual motors but also enhances the SUV’s off-road ability with terrain modes and quicker acceleration (0–100 kmph in 6.3 seconds claimed).

Safety Equipment

The Harrier EV doesn’t compromise on safety. Standard and optional safety features include:

  • 6–7 airbags
  • Electronic Stability Control (ESC)
  • Hill Descent & Hill Start Assist
  • Front & Rear Parking Sensors
  • Tyre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S)
  • Level 2 ADAS Suite: adaptive cruise control, lane keep assist, driver attention warning, and more

These additions make it one of the most safety-loaded Tata vehicles on sale.

Charging & Efficiency

All variants support 7.2 kW AC home charging, while the DC fast-charging capabilities vary:

  • 100 kW for 65 kWh models
  • 120 kW for 75 kWh models

DC charging from 20% to 80% takes approximately 25 minutes. Regenerative braking with paddle shifters and single-pedal driving mode enhance everyday driving efficiency.

The Harrier EV offers 502 litres of boot space, expandable to nearly 1,000 litres with rear seats folded.

Off Roading Capability

  • 600 mm water wading
  • 47% gradeability
  • 25.3° approach / 26.4° departure angle
  • 5.75-meter turning radius

Pricing & Rivals

The Tata Harrier EV is positioned between ₹21.49 lakh and ₹30.23 lakh, and competes with:

  • Mahindra XUV.e9 / XUV 9e
  • BYD Atto 3
  • Upcoming MG ZS EV facelift
  • Hyundai Creta EV (indirectly)

With a range of trims, strong features, and the unique AWD capability, the Harrier EV targets both the urban commuter and adventure-seeking SUV buyer.
